Output 089b40277822f2351324afb24f0b1169aa1296040f0727624f4705facdd34877:3

value
60361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efdcf0e8d221f6ebc3a683b5ff6535b7c80fa3f9 OP_EQUAL
address
3PZJ6eLxp4oXUTqXswqYBS7NWwnXS2v2L4
transaction
089b40277822f2351324afb24f0b1169aa1296040f0727624f4705facdd34877
spent
true